Role and Responsibilities
The Digital Marketer is part of the team who leads, develops and executes innovative digital marketing strategies to drive brand awareness, engagement, and conversion for our product portfolio. These roles will focus on leveraging data-driven insights to optimize campaigns across digital channels, ensuring alignment with Samsung's brand standards and business objectives.
Develop and execute end-to-end digital marketing campaigns for our products, including social media, email marketing, and paid media strategies.
Collaborate with cross-functional teams to create compelling content that aligns with product launches and key business events.
Analyze campaign performance metrics to identify trends, optimize strategies, and deliver actionable insights.
Manage agency partnerships to ensure seamless execution of marketing initiatives.
Stay updated on industry trends and emerging technologies to maintain a competitive edge in digital marketing.
Skills and Qualifications
Bachelor's degree in Marketing, Business, Communications, or a related field.
5-15 years of experience in digital marketing, with a focus on social media and paid media campaigns.
Proven track record of managing successful digital marketing campaigns for consumer electronics or similar industries.
Strong analytical skills with experience in data-driven decision-making.
Proficiency in digital marketing tools and platforms (e.g., Google Analytics, Adobe Campaign Manager).
Strong analytical and quantitative skills, including the ability to analyze reports, campaign performance, and synthesize recommendations
